Un clou, son marteau, et le béton [A Nail, Its Hammer, and The Concrete] was realized in 2008-09 at the composer’s studio and the studios of the University of Huddersfield (UK) and premiered by Sarah Nicolls on March 6, 2009 in Phipps Concert Hall of the Creative Arts Building of the University of Huddersfield. The piece was commissioned by Sarah Nicolls.

About this sound recording
This version was recorded by Sarah Nicolls in the studio of the University of Huddersfield (UK) on December 18 and 19, 2011. Thanks to Jordan Anderson-Hyland for the technical assistance, and to Barry Haynes for the piano tuning.
